Address

ecash:pqyx77hwwvy35d0v57g2ajljv7c2r7grlu4zylydszCopy

Total Received

18396.4 XEC

Total Sent

18396.4 XEC

№ Transactions

4

Final Balance

0 XEC

Transactions
Filter